
Nebraska defensive tackle Ndamukong Suh, Texas quarterback Colt McCoy, Florida quarterback Tim Tebow, Alabama running back Mark Ingram and Stanford running back Toby Gerhart are the five finalists headed to New York for the Heisman Trophy. I seriously doubt Suh has a chance, but he is the most dominating player in college football. I know of three SEC writers that voted for Tebow and one that voted for Ingram. It baffles me that Tebow is even in the discussion. If I had a vote, I would vote for Gerhart, followed by Ingram and Suh. It would be a fantastic story if Suh ends up winning the Heisman Trophy. Kellen Moore, Case Keenum and C.J. Spiller should have been invited over Tebow.
